When planning a home renovation with your contractor, be honest about your budget. While many homeowners fear that they will get ripped off by a contractor if it is known how much money they have to spend, the reality is that being honest will get you better results. The contractor is free to budget for better work and higher-quality materials if they know your true cost ceiling.

Use nails to drill some holes in your paint can’s rim. The lid on most paint cans fits into a groove on the can. While you paint, this groove usually gets filled with paint; when you put the lid back on spills and splatters are commonplace. If you pound some holes in the top of the can it will prevent this problem from rearing its ugly head.

Get your garage organized by purchasing clear bins for various types of items. Get labels for these boxes, and be sure that they can stack together. This is a great way to get your garage cleaned while keeping pests out of your belongings.
